自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

纸上得来终觉浅,绝知此事要躬行

诗和远方:个人古诗文作品赏鉴 http://blog.sina.com.cn/s/articlelist_1824254401_3_1.html...

原创 对于有多年开发经验程序员的面试技巧:不卑不亢,积极应对

本篇博客记录一下自己面试的经验。面试技巧:不卑不亢,积极应对(即使没有专门去准备面试也可以应对自如)。

2017-02-27 13:28:22 670 0

原创 Java实现Slor实体bean数据的索引创建

Java实现Slor实体bean数据的索引创建.环境Solr Version:solr-6.4.1,JDK: "1.8.0_121". 过程中需要创建对应的核心分类查询索引,需要在C:\DEVELOPERS\Apache Solr\solr-6.4.1\server\solr\...

2017-02-26 18:07:06 2833 0

原创 Java访问Solr问题: Unsupported major.minor version 52.0

Solr版本:6.4.1 需要JDK 1.8.x以上。原因是:JDK 版本过低。处理方案:升级JDK版本即可解决此问题!

2017-02-25 23:16:39 2628 0

原创 WMS如何处理不同承运商编码规则

采用最简单的方式来设计,不用考虑它前面是什么000还是A000.面单号区间计算方式:S:A000000001234567890,D:A000000001235567890判定SD相同的位数长度作为前缀,区间单号就是[4567890,5567890]。

2017-02-24 15:24:10 852 0

原创 Linux Ubuntu server 15.04 amd-64编译Apache Hadoop 2.7.2源码

为解决Unable to load native-hadoop library for your platform 异常需要修改/etc/profile文件下的Hadoop配置:export HADOOP_COMMON_LIB_NATIVE_DIR=$HADOOP_HOME/lib/native ...

2017-02-20 11:51:39 956 0

原创 Linux Ubuntu server 15.04 安装JDK、Maven、findbugs、protobuf

Linux基础环境准备:如JDK、Maven、FindBugs、protobuf(protoc)等等,以后有新的安装再补充。

2017-02-17 18:06:44 992 0

原创 Ubuntu Server安装Apache HBase

HBase是Apache Hadoop的数据库,能够对大型数据提供随机、实时的读写访问,是Google的BigTable的开源实现。HBase的目标是存储并处理大型的数据,更具体地说仅用普通的硬件配置,能够处理成千上万的行和列所组成的大型数据库。HBase是一个开源的、分布式的、多版本的、面向列的...

2017-02-16 17:13:07 517 0

原创 Ubuntu Server安装Apache Hadoop

实践出真知“千里之行,始于足下。”学习任何东西都是这样。本文所需环境:Linx(Ubuntu server15.04),Hadoop(hadoop-2.7.2),OS(windows amd 64)

2017-02-15 13:51:53 1538 1

翻译 Java和Maven的Cloud Bigtable HBase 客户端配置

原文地址:https://cloud.google.com/bigtable/docs/using-maven 本文采用Google翻译。 Cloud Bigtable用于Java的HBase客户端在Maven存储库中可用,使得在Apache Maven项目中轻松使用Cloud B...

2017-02-14 18:08:37 877 0

翻译 Apache HBase

原文地址:http://hbase.apache.org/ 欢迎使用Apache HBase™ Apache HBase™是Hadoop数据库,一个分布式,可扩展,大数据存储。 当您需要随机,实时的读/写访问您的大数据时,使用Apache HBase™。这个项目的目标是托管非常大的表 - 数...

2017-02-14 17:57:13 427 0

翻译 MongoDB配置选项、Shell函数、游标类型、分片等

涵盖配置选项,shell函数,游标类型,分片等。

2017-02-14 13:51:20 922 0

翻译 UML入门By James Sugrue

统一建模语言是由对象管理组管理和创建的软件系统规范的一组规则和符号。 符号提供了一组图形元素来为系统的各部分建模。此Refcard概述了UML的关键元素,为您在设计软件时提供有用的桌面参考。UML工具有许多UML工具可用,商业和开源,以帮助您记录您的设计。 独立工具,插件和UML编辑器可用于大多数...

2017-02-14 13:44:40 497 0

翻译 Spring配置By Craig Walls

spring Framework永远改变了企业Java开发的面貌,使得以松散耦合的方式配置和组合应用程序对象和服务变得更加容易。当你开发你的Spring启用的应用程序,你会发现这个参考卡是Spring上下文配置的一个方便的资源。它编目了Spring 2.5中可用的XML元素,突出了最常用的元素。 ...

2017-02-14 13:40:11 682 0

翻译 Java高级用户指南-核心Java

原文地址:https://dzone.com/refcardz/core-java 本文采用Google翻译,有些地方数据类型被翻译成了中文,建议中英文对照一起看。 第1节 关于Core Java 此Refcard概述了Java语言的关键方面以及核心库(格式化输出,集合...

2017-02-14 13:34:47 554 0

原创 阿里Redis Java客户端Tedis

Github地址:https://github.com/justified/tedis Tedis Tedis是另一个redis的java客户端 Tedis的目标是打造一个可在生产环境直接使用的高可用Redis解决方案。参见更多资料 Feature     高可用,Ted...

2017-02-14 12:55:13 3342 0

原创 阿里TTL异步执行上下文对象传递

Github地址:https://github.com/alibaba/transmittable-thread-local Transmittable ThreadLocal(TTL)

2017-02-14 11:45:31 4533 0

原创 五十款阿里开源软件说明介绍

通过写这篇文章从开源中国站上面看了很多,也从那里将开源软件的基本的介绍和下载地址拷贝到了文章当中,总体给我的一个感受就是阿里的开源实在太强大了,多到需要花大量的时间去了解。今天写这篇文章主要是对阿里开源的项目比较陌生,通过本文也有了一个大体的认知。每个人每天有24小时,但是大部分时间我们并不能集中...

2017-02-13 17:37:08 20742 4

原创 Mycat 数据库分库分表中间件学习指南

Mycat是什么?一个彻底开源的,面向企业应用开发的大数据库集群;支持事务、ACID、可以替代MySQL的加强版数据库;一个可以视为MySQL集群的企业级数据库,用来替代昂贵的Oracle集群;一个融合内存缓存技术、NoSQL技术、HDFS大数据的新型SQL Server;结合传统数据库和新型分布...

2017-02-13 15:23:50 983 0

转载 Go语言实现的API-Gateway

Gateway是一个使用go实现的基于HTTP的API 网关。 特性: API 聚合 流控 熔断 负载均衡 健康检查 监控 消息路由 后端管理WebUI 能做什么: 规划更友好的URL给调用者。 聚合多个API的结果返回给API调用者,利于移动端,后端可以实现原子接口。 ...

2017-02-13 14:09:00 12445 0

转载 微服务架构的分布式事务解决方案

原文地址:http://www.iteye.com/topic/1145919 分布式系统架构中,分布式事务问题是一个绕不过去的挑战。而微服务架构的流行,让分布式事务问题日益突出! 下面我们以电商购物支付流程中,在各大参与者系统中可能会遇到分布式事务问题的场景进行详细的分析! ...

2017-02-13 13:12:00 521 0

转载 图解微服务架构演进

原文地址:http://ifeve.com/weixin-art/ 1.前言 来自dubbo的用户手册中的一句话: 随着互联网的发展,网站应用的规模不断扩大,常规的垂直应用架构已无法应对,分布式服务架构以及流动计算架构势在必行,亟需一个治理系统确保架构有条不紊的演进。 常规的垂直应...

2017-02-13 13:03:03 488 0

原创 分布式-集群模式-微服务

1.分布式 将一个大的系统划分为多个业务模块,业务模块分别部署到不同的机器上,各个业务模块之间通过接口进行数据交互。区别分布式的方式是根据不同机器不同业务。 注:分布式需要做好事务管理。 2.集群模式 集群模式是不同服务器部署同一套服务对外访问,实现服务的负载均衡。区别集群的方式是根据部署多台服...

2017-02-13 11:49:28 1695 0

转载 FreeMarker_模板引擎_代码自动生成器_源码下载

原文地址:http://www.cnblogs.com/hongten/archive/2013/04/05/hongten_freemarker.html 项目结构: 运行代码: 1 public static void main(String[] args) throws Excepti...

2017-02-13 00:25:46 760 0

转载 搭建Spring+Spring MVC+MyBatis+FreeMarker+Maven框架实战

原文地址:http://xieke90.iteye.com/blog/2302912 本文主要讲的内容是:实战讲解搭建Spring+Spring MVC+MyBatis+FreeMarker+Maven框架。 1.项目结构 2.Maven pom.xml 配置 <project ...

2017-02-13 00:24:48 4612 0

转载 Maven+SpringMVC+Freemarker入门示例

原文地址:http://blog.csdn.net/haishu_zheng/article/details/51523623 1.方式一:参考:http://blog.csdn.net/haishu_zheng/article/details/51490299实现  2.方式二:创建一个名为...

2017-02-13 00:23:52 1868 0

转载 maven+springmvc+spring+mybatis+velocity整合

原文地址:http://www.cnblogs.com/java-zhao/p/5096811.html Github代码:https://github.com/zhaojigang/ssmm0 一、ssmm简介 ssmm是当下企业最常用的开发框架架构maven:管理项目jar包,构建项目sp...

2017-02-13 00:23:27 878 0

原创 Spring MVC+Maven+Velocity的配置过程

本文通过一个简单的实例展示Spring MVC+Maven+Velocity的配置过程,该配置的重点在于以下几个方面: 1、创建Maven工程;2、Maven依赖包配置;3、配置 web.xml文件;4、Spring配置文件 ;5、编写程序验证配置 ——一定要注重实践,不然真不知道自己错在哪里,...

2017-02-13 00:22:46 907 0

转载 利用Velocity自动生成自定义代码_java版_源码下载

原文地址:http://www.cnblogs.com/hongten/archive/2013/03/10/hongten_velocity_automatic_code_generation.html Velocity很多企业都要求要会,其实也不难,重要的是练过啊,实践出真知。对于有多年开发...

2017-02-13 00:21:49 2362 0

原创 Apache Lucene /Solr历史版本介绍及下载

原文地址:http://lucene.apache.org/ Apache LuceneTM项目开发开源搜索软件,包括:      Lucene Core是我们的旗舰子项目,提供基于Java的索引和搜索技术,以及拼写检查,突出显示和高级分析/标记化功能。     SolrTM是使用...

2017-02-12 15:06:08 2239 0

转载 Python爬虫学习系列教程

大家好哈,我呢最近在学习Python爬虫,感觉非常有意思,真的让生活可以方便很多。学习过程中我把一些学习的笔记总结下来,还记录了一些自己实际写的一些小爬虫,在这里跟大家一同分享,希望对Python爬虫感兴趣的童鞋有帮助,如果有机会期待与大家的交流。 Python版本:2.7 一、爬虫入门 1...

2017-02-12 12:17:25 784 0

翻译 Google Java风格指南

原文地址:https://google.github.io/styleguide/javaguide.html 1简介 本文档作为Java编程语言中源代码的Google编码标准的完整定义。 当且仅当它遵守本文中的规则时,Java源文件被描述为在Google Style中。 与其他编程风...

2017-02-12 11:41:37 990 0

翻译 Solr Zookeeper示例

在Solr Zookeeper的这个例子中,我们将讨论如何使用嵌入了Solr的Zookeeper来执行分布式搜索。 Solr提供Sharding选项以在多个服务器上分发索引。 Zookeeper帮助我们执行分布式搜索和检索结果集,就好像查询是在单个服务器上执行的。 在这个例子中,我们将告诉你如何设...

2017-02-12 11:26:02 1922 0

翻译 如何在Ubuntu上安装Solr

在这个“如何在Ubuntu上安装Solr”的示例中,我们将讨论如何在Ubuntu操作系统中下载和安装Solr。 Ubuntu桌面操作系统为世界各地数百万台PC和笔记本电脑供电。 所以这个例子是专门为Ubuntu上的用户和希望在Ubuntu上安装Solr。与Solr安装一起,我们还将向您展示如何创建...

2017-02-12 11:21:08 3727 0

翻译 Solr Dismax示例

在这个Solr Dismax的例子中,我们将讨论如何使用Dismax查询为用户提供更好的搜索体验。 我们将向您展示如何使用由Solr提供的boost因子和boost查询参数来获得所需的结果。为了演示Solr Dismax使用,我们将安装Solr并使用与Solr一起提供的预配置核心技术产品之一启动s...

2017-02-12 11:19:25 3955 1

翻译 Solr Join(加入)示例

在Solr Join示例的示例中,我们将讨论如何在Apache Solr中实现文档之间的连接。 我们将向您展示如何实现{!join}指定的连接查询解析器插件。 在Solr文档中使用连接,其中反标准化数据是耗时或昂贵的。为了演示Solr Join用法,我们将使用与Solr安装一起提供的基本配置和索引...

2017-02-12 11:17:48 3790 0

翻译 Solr拼写检查示例

在这个Solr Spellcheck示例中,我们将讨论如何实现Apache Solr提供的拼写检查功能。 我们将向您展示如何在Solr中配置拼写检查,并讨论用于获取拼写检查建议的查询参数。为了演示Solr Spellcheck示例,我们将使用基本配置在Solr中创建一个核心,并索引与Solr安装一...

2017-02-12 11:15:52 1001 0

翻译 Solr多值示例

在这个Solr多值示例的示例中,我们将讨论如何索引包含多个值的字段,并演示如何检索它们。 Solr存储单个值字段和多个值字段的索引值的方式没有区别。 但是,虽然从存储中检索多值字段,我们将获得结果作为列表,需要解析以显示多个值。 为了演示多值特性,我们将使用Solr服务器附带的示例文件“book...

2017-02-12 11:14:00 5759 0

翻译 Solr删除查询示例

在Solr删除查询示例的示例中,我们将讨论Solr中可用的各种选项,以删除索引文档。 我们还将讨论Solr中提供的不同客户端选项。 为了演示删除查询用法,我们将使用基本配置在Solr中创建一个核心,并索引与Solr安装一起提供的示例文件。

2017-02-12 11:12:25 2954 0

翻译 Solr Dataimporthandler示例

在Dataimporthandler的这个例子中,我们将讨论如何使用Dataimporthandler从数据库导入和索引数据。 我们还将讨论从关系数据库导入数据所需的各种配置。 许多搜索应用将要索引的内容存储在结构化数据存储中,例如关系数据库。 除了数据库,DIH可以用于索引来自RSS和ATOM订...

2017-02-12 11:10:12 1499 0

翻译 Solr Schema.xml示例

在Solr Schema.xml示例的示例中,我们将讨论Apache Solr提供的schema.xml文件中的不同配置参数。 schema.xml描述了我们希望Solr索引的文档。 我们可以定义字段类型和字段本身。 字段类型定义很强大,包括有关Solr如何处理传入字段值和查询值的信息。 我们将讨...

2017-02-12 11:08:33 1580 0

提示
确定要删除当前文章?
取消 删除